Clogged Drain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or clogs or slow drains | Yes | No | DIY methods can resolve minor clogs, but call a pro for more complex issues. |
| Large water damage or flooding | No | Yes | Large water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Recurring clogs or backups | No | Yes | Recurring clogs show a more complex issue that needs professional attention. |
| Visible signs of clogs or debris buildup | No | Yes | Visible signs of clogs need professional attention to prevent further damage. |
| Discoloration or stains on walls or floors | No | Yes | Discoloration or stains can show water damage, which needs professional attention. |
| Emergency situations or large-scale water removal | No | Yes | Emergency situations or large-scale water removal need specialized equipment and expertise. |

Common Questions About Clogged Drain Water Removal
What causes clogged drains?
Clogged drains are often caused by hair, soap, and other debris buildup in your drains. Regular maintenance can prevent these issues, but if you’re experiencing a clog, it’s essential to address it quickly.
